Output e5c8bc22ad34f5061784c159748d64e45867e89f52c489b1a8da97748c8046c0:4

value
23929710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 081723ce5e1cb7c041f91cc3de546338a72654e3 OP_EQUAL
address
32Ro3s6jQ6AWvDU3D9pyzU44JFzuwxUc8o
transaction
e5c8bc22ad34f5061784c159748d64e45867e89f52c489b1a8da97748c8046c0